Data payload in wireshark for mac

The default size of payload data in ping in windows is 32 bytes. In other words, a data unit on an ethernet link transports an ethernet frame as its payload. One minute to understand ble advertising data package. This is from the first tcp segment corresponding to a tls server hello and there are three other segments that follow this. Wireshark caches the resolved dns name so, if the name server information changes, manuals reload is required. In general, payload in tcpip refers to any data to be transmitted. This example shows how wlan mac frames specified in section 9 of 1 and 2 can be generated and exported to a packet capture pcap file for analysis with third party packet analysis tools. In logistics, payload refers to the cargo capacity or actual cargo carried by a vehicle. Wireshark is one of the worlds foremost network protocol analyzers, and is the standard in many parts of the industry. Sniffing tools such as wireshark allow us to dissect each step in the process and examine the data packets. The tcp payload size is calculated by taking the total length from the ip header ip.

It is the continuation of a project that started in 1998. Using wireshark and need to look at the tcp payload what is the syntax that i need to add search the tcp payload. Find answers to search at payload when using wireshark from the expert community at experts exchange. The usb payload seems to start at byte 0x0020 in the raw packet data. Wireshark provides a range of capture filter options, use this option to decide which packet will save to the disk. Location of filter expression on mac os how to retrieve packets content prefix udp payload. Im on a macbook air, and i got a book form the library about wireless network security. I could find no method in wireshark to export the data bytes from more than one packet, a online search was also unsuccessful. How to sniff usb trafficreverse engineer usb device. Maclte statistics can be viewed in a window see telephony lte mac. Length of the frame has become 75 now as shown in below table. The other tags ack, syn, fin,ack shown in the info column are tcp control packets and do not include any datapayload. Starting with byte 0034 i can identify the payload as the data sent from the.

Esp encapsulating security payload esp is used to provide confidentiality, data origin authentication, connectionless integrity, an antireplay service a form of partial sequence integrity, and limited traffic flow confidentiality. Viewing tcpip payload in wireshark question defense. Lets add 20 bytes of ip header in it and 8 bytes of icmp header. Just type these filter string in that wireshark tab and apply. A network packet analyzer will try to capture network packets and tries to display that packet data as detailed as possible. When data is sent over the internet, each unit transmitted includes both header information and the actual data being sent. Trying to write java raw inputstream data as pcap to view in wireshark. What are ethernet, ip and tcp headers in wireshark captures. The bytes in flight field shows the amount of data that. If i could go back in time when i was a n00b kid wanting to go from zero to a million in networking, the one thing i would change would be spending about 6 months on the fundamentals of networking headers and framing before ever touching a single peice of vendor gear. Each ethernet frame starts with an ethernet header, which contains destination and source mac addresses as its. But as a system admin,you check few things using wireshark filers. Wireshark is an opensource application that captures and displays data traveling back and forth on a network. Wiresharkdev wireshark crashes after adding preference codeto my i cant see anything immediately wrong with this.

One minute to understand ble advertising data package ble. This brings up a stream content window within wireshark which shows, in raw bytes, the data transferred between the. So they start with the 6 byte destination mac address a broadcom. Completely new to wireshark and wondering how to extract the data from the tcp packets which i receive on wireshark. How to view the size of a tcp packet on wireshark quora. I am looking for a solution to export 10 byte from the payload and the detination mac adress from a frame. A udp framing format for maclte has been defined described in packetmaclte. The data dissector in wireshark is a fallback that just displays the hex values when no other dissector can be found that will dissect the data correctly.

In this example wireshark 3 is used to verify the content of mac frames is as expected. Deep inspection of hundreds of protocols, with more being added all the time live capture and offline analysis standard threepane packet browser. A udp framing format for maclte has been defined described in. Either an individual file or folder containing multiple files can be processed. It is commonly used to troubleshoot network problems and test software since it provides the ability to drill down and read the contents of each packet. Wireshark is the worlds most popular network protocol analyzer. It uses various encryption methods to secure data as it moves across networks. Ive been following pretty diligently, but it seems like no matter what i do i cannot capture packets of other devices on my network ive tried using wireshark, with the promiscuous box checked, on my en0 interface. Null if so, checks whether theres more than one fragment if more than one fragment. Wireshark doesnt distinguish this from the encrypted data.

L2% l3% l4% payload% trailer mac% vlan% ip% l4% payload% l2% l3% l4% payload% trailer. In computing, the term is often used to describe the malicious executable code carried by a data. An ethernet frame is preceded by a preamble and start frame delimiter sfd, which are both part of the ethernet packet at the physical layer. I am sending these values to a server in cloud and it is working. There are many other ways to export or extract data from capture files, including processing tshark output and customizing wireshark and tshark using lua scripts. Because header information, or overhead data, is only used in the transmission process, it is. In general, payload in tcpip refers to any data to be transmitted over network encapsulated in frame composing of framing bits and check sequence. Understanding guide to icmp protocol with wireshark. Looking at a pcap file with wireshark for traffic captured during a data flow test. I am currently using a raspberry pi with grove sensors and getting the values of pressure and temperature. Hundreds of developers around the world have contributed to it, and it it still under active development. From the given image you can confirm that the alphabet j is the last payload of a data packet, in this way increasing the payload size will add an alphabet letter into the data packet. Search at payload when using wireshark solutions experts.

Viewing tcpip payload in wireshark when using the network protocol analyzer wireshark, if youre specifically looking for the payload, look for the psh, ack tag in the info column. A customer was having a problem receiving an snmp trap with a 64 bit timestamp in it. Using wireshark, you can look at the traffic flowing across your network and dissect it, getting a peek inside of frames at the raw data. Wireshark is an opensource packet analyzer, which is used for education, analysis, software development, communication protocol development, and network troubleshooting it is used to track the packets so that each one is filtered to meet our specific needs. Every project on github comes with a versioncontrolled wiki to give your documentation the high level of care it deserves. If you not an network expertise,then you will feel very difficult to understand these outputs. The header identifies the source and destination of the packet, while the actual data is referred to as the payload. This protocol is layer 2 of the lte air interface connecting an lte ue with an enodeb. Import packets from text files containing hex dumps of packet data. I see in a wireshark trace tcp payload 1460 bytes and tcp segment data 98 bytes. Hi there, is it possible to configure wireshark to only capture ip headers, no payloaddata. Esp encapsulating security payload the wireshark wiki. This tutorial offers tips on how to gather pcap data using wireshark, the widely used network protocol analysis tool.

The application data is encrypted according to the servers agreed on encryption method. Creates new tvbuff for reassembled data adds a data source for it, with specified name adds items with information about. Type or paste in a list of ouis, mac addresses, or descriptions below. This video shows how to capture packets from inside netsim simulator as it flows from one node to another using wireshark, the industry standard. Ouis and mac addresses may be colon, hyphen, or periodseparated. The wireshark oui lookup tool provides an easy way to look up ouis and other mac address prefixes. Bch, pch and ccch payloads can be decoded by the lte rrc dissector. Every message between client and server is accompanied with a message authentication code mac. Ssl is an encryption protocol that operates on the transport layer of the osi model. How to extract raw data from tcp packets using wireshark. Contribute to boundarywireshark development by creating an account on github. The data is from a protocol that is supported by wireshark, but its on a nonstandard port or transport that isnt supported or configured by your copy of wireshark.

Its easy to create wellmaintained, markdown or rich text documentation alongside your code. This flag is usually set on every packet except the. Once you click on the row with that tag, you will see the data node in the packet window as shown in the attached window. Dissecting mqtt using wireshark digital experience. Have reached data, so set payload length and get out of loop todo. Writing your own wireshark packet dissectors advanced. Start wireshark and see the frames transmitted over the network. Wireshark bandwidth usage and bytes transmitted by protocol. But, the data payload of the frame, including all the higherlayer headers and the text of the message, are the same.

This option is useful when capturing packets over a longer period of time. But, when we analyse ping in wireshark, the size of the frame written in the log is 74 bytes. There are a few reasons why the data isnt being dissected. The data is from a protocol that wireshark doesnt currently support. In the above picture the packet is displaying the response by a 3d printer to a command issued by the computer, using a variation of the gcode protocol. There doesnt have to be a special ack packet for each data. It uses the wireshark manufacturer database, which is a list of ouis and mac addresses compiled from a number of sources. Since mqtt is data agnostic, the payload can be structured based on the use case. There is a thing called selective acknowledgements, but its not required. In order to test, i wanted to send the exact same trap the customer was sending, using the basic udpport component of ipworks.

253 648 603 571 140 283 877 642 344 780 1165 1202 1408 703 1013 361 437 560 1035 482 87 1538 144 815 1098 402 904 388 1292 703 865 212 1136 1414 241 1142 1170 962 1369 529 214 758 461 16 726 739 1201 113 855 234